#java #docker #microservices
#java #docker #микросервисы
Вопрос:
Наша команда разработчиков стремится поставлять наши микросервисы Spring Boot, упакованные в контейнер sidekick (иногда называемый sidecar), с Alpine.
Идея состоит в том, чтобы иметь контейнер JRE с томом, сопоставленным с sidekick. Они утверждают, что это позволило бы легко поменять версию JRE без переупаковки всего приложения и создания новой версии.
Я не сторонник этого решения. Хотя изменение JRE не должно иметь значения, у меня все еще есть ощущение, что это должно быть основным изменением версии нашего приложения. При этом я хотел бы иметь другие мнения.